1/25 Girls' Hockey played a great game against Holderness. Sam Ciocchi, Jaime Begin, Glory Williamson-O'Neil, and Lauren Slipp were solid on defense while Brittney Testa stopped 37 shots. A minute lapse in the middle of the second period allowed Holderness two goals. The girls fought to get back in the game and the line of Charlotte Hastings, Lilly Callahan and Ashley Hall put on the pressure to generate offensive opportunities. Unfortunately, KUA could not find the back of the net and the game ended in a 2-0 loss. First-year player, Sammi Landino, showed great improvement with solid forechecking and a lot of hustle. Ali Howe, Sarah Cutts, and Brita Ulf also stepped up their play, challenging the Holderness girls whenever they stepped on the ice. KUA looks forward to a home game this Friday against Southfield School.
